Zenith 8G005
Series Trans-Oceanic Radio
The 8G005 series radio is a very
rugged post WWII short-wave and broadcast portable radio. It was the first
post war T/O made by Zenith and was a "notch" up from other radios
using a 5-tube design. The 8G005 series uses 6 tubes and has a pair of
audio tubes that provide very good fidelity and audio. There were several
series of these including the later chassis 8G005YTZ1 and 2 which used a
miniature rectifier tube instead of the larger loctal type tube. Zenith
made over 110,000 of these radios and many are in every-day duty even today some
50 years later! Actually a testament to the design of these radios by
Zenith. Below are several pictures of our museum example of this fine
radio.
